Description supuhstar 2012-02-28 01:28:34 UTC
I accidentally clicked OK when initializing the Git repository before editing the field, and it is now bound to a local location instead of the one over the Internet that I want. As far as I can tell, there is no way to revert this; even if I disconnect, I cannot choose to connect to a different repository.

I cannot make much progress at all if I can't get my code online.
Comment 1 Ondrej Vrabec 2012-02-28 08:29:23 UTC
Go to your external file browser and delete .git folder that was created in the folder you accepted in the dialog. Then restart the IDE.
